Summary:

The 39451 zip code area in Greene County, Mississippi is home to 3 schools that serve students from elementary through high school, all part of the Greene County School District. While the standout performer is Greene County High School, which consistently ranks among the top high schools in the state, the elementary and middle schools in the area have room for improvement.

Greene County High School boasts a 4-star rating from SchoolDigger and strong proficiency rates on state assessments, particularly in subjects like Algebra I, Biology, and U.S. History. In contrast, Leakesville Elementary and Leakesville Junior High have lower rankings and proficiency rates compared to state averages, especially in English Language Arts and Mathematics.

All three schools in the area have relatively low student-teacher ratios, ranging from 12.6 to 15.1, and a 100% free/reduced lunch rate, indicating a high level of economic disadvantage in the community. However, the schools struggle with high chronic absenteeism rates, ranging from 23.9% to 24.9%, which may be impacting student learning and achievement. Addressing attendance issues and ensuring equitable access to resources could potentially lead to improved outcomes for all students in the Greene County School District.
